Car A is rated at 34 mi/gal (miles per gallon) for city driving and 30 mi/gal for highway driving. Car B is rated at 27 mi/gal city and 37 mi/gal highway. How many gallons of gas would each vehicle consume for the following amounts of driving?
(a) 300 mi of city driving plus 100 mi of highway driving
(b) 100 mi of city driving plus 300 mi of highway driving
